Transaction 68e0a33f79c75f7e1bcddca7a79041a1836a87c7c7f15969e4da86f46f4f7c9f
1 Input
1 Output
-
68e0a33f79c75f7e1bcddca7a79041a1836a87c7c7f15969e4da86f46f4f7c9f:0
- value
- 523033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58fbd50625f0091ab7de34d44881010a3f28a840 OP_EQUAL
- address
- 39oX52ZDLW7w71JyfAf6kyJT2F7Vi1pyFZ